Abstract
Proton beams of diameters of 3 mm and 3 mu m, were used to observe the diff erences in PIXE yield from pure metal targets encapsulated with PTFE, glass (macor) and nylon. The beam energy was kept constant at 700 keV. Beam curr ents varied from about 200 pA with the microbeam and between 1-10 nA with t he macrobeam. Considerable enhancement was observed mainly with the use of PTFE, up to about a factor of 18 with the macrobeam and 306 with the microb eam.
